Python
 Computer >> コンピューター >  >> プログラミング >> Python

Matplotlibを使用して、軸ラベルと凡例に下付き文字でテキストを書き込む方法は?


軸ラベルと凡例に下付き文字でテキストを書き込むには、次の手順を実行できます-

  • NumPyを使用してxおよびyデータポイントを作成します。

  • 上付き文字のテキストラベルを使用してxおよびyデータポイントをプロットします。

  • xlabelを使用する およびylabel 添え字付き 本文中。

  • legend()を使用します プロットに凡例を配置する方法。

  • サブプロット間およびサブプロット周辺のパディングを調整します。

  • 図を表示するには、 show()を使用します メソッド。

import numpy as np
import matplotlib.pyplot as plt
plt.rcParams["figure.figsize"] = [7.00, 3.50]
plt.rcParams["figure.autolayout"] = True
x = np.linspace(1, 10, 1000)
y = np.exp(x)
plt.plot(x, y, label=r'$e^x$', c="red", lw=2)
plt.xlabel("$X_{axis}$")
plt.ylabel("$Y_{axis}$")
plt.legend(loc='upper left')
plt.show()

出力

Matplotlibを使用して、軸ラベルと凡例に下付き文字でテキストを書き込む方法は?


  1. Matplotlibのサブプロットの目盛りラベルの密度を下げる方法は?

    matplotlibのサブプロットの目盛りラベルの密度を下げるために、密度に最小値を割り当てることができます。 ステップ 変数、密度を初期化します 。 numpyを使用してxおよびyデータポイントを作成します。 plot()を使用してxおよびyデータポイントをプロットします メソッド。 xticks()を使用して、X軸の現在の目盛りの位置とラベルを取得または設定します メソッド。 図を表示するには、 show()を使用します メソッド。 例 import numpy as np from matplotlib import pyplot as plt pl

  2. Matplotlibで凡例マーカーとラベルの間のスペースを調整するにはどうすればよいですか?

    凡例マーカーとラベルの間のスペースを調整するために、凡例メソッドでlabelspacingを使用できます。 ステップ label1で線をプロットします 、 label2 およびlabel3 。 スペース変数を初期化して、凡例マーカーとラベルの間のスペースを増減します。 凡例を使用する ラベル間隔を使用するメソッド 引数で。 図を表示するには、 show()を使用します メソッド。 例 from matplotlib import pyplot as plt plt.rcParams["figure.figsize"] = [7.00, 3.5